Hot News aus dem CAD.de-Newsletter:

Mit Unterstützung durch:

  Foren auf CAD.de (alle Foren)
  ELCAD
  [7.8.0SP2] Text ersetzen mit Wildcard

Antwort erstellen  Neues Thema erstellen
CAD.de Login | Logout | Profil | Profil bearbeiten | Registrieren | Voreinstellungen | Hilfe | Suchen

Anzeige:

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en nächster neuer Beitrag | nächster älterer Beitrag
Autor Thema:   [7.8.0SP2] Text ersetzen mit Wildcard (769 mal gelesen)
HRompel
Ehrenmitglied V.I.P. h.c.
Technischer Systemplaner - Elektrotechnik



Sehen Sie sich das Profil von HRompel an!   Senden Sie eine Private Message an HRompel  Schreiben Sie einen Gästebucheintrag für HRompel

Beiträge: 3360
Registriert: 02.11.2001

erstellt am: 15. Jan. 2014 08:49    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Moin,

ich suche ein Lösung um in einem Projekt Mist der in die Codenummer 149 geraten ist zu entfernen.
In einem Altprojekt befinden sich in einer von vier 149er in einem Symbol plötzlich Querverweisangaben.
Jetzt brauche ich ein Texte tauschen mit Wildcard.
Also, lösche alles das in einem Code 149 enthalten ist wenn dort auch ein "/" vorhanden ist und trage dann eine "1" ein.
Mit Bordmittel geht es ja nicht. Die "/xxx.x" Mengen werden in der Stückliste nicht gelistet.
Alle 149 mit "1" füllen geht auch nicht, da es ja richtige Angaben mit Mengen >1 gibt.

Irgendwelche Ideen?

Gruß Heiko

------------------
www.rompelsoft.de  - von mir programmierte Tools
Smilies für Forenbeiträge
Elcad-Tauschbörse

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Rolf K.
Moderator
CAD-Konstrukteur


Sehen Sie sich das Profil von Rolf K. an!   Senden Sie eine Private Message an Rolf K.  Schreiben Sie einen Gästebucheintrag für Rolf K.

Beiträge: 1703
Registriert: 10.12.2002

ELCAD 7.7.0 SP1
e3.2016
Notepad
Windows Win 7 64bit
zuhause:
Paintshop Pro X2
Cray XT4
Privileg SR 12 PR
Chivers Lemon Jelly

erstellt am: 15. Jan. 2014 11:27    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für HRompel 10 Unities + Antwort hilfreich

Hallo Heiko,

vielleicht über ascii_write oder wenn die "/xxx.x" Mengen nicht in der Stückliste erscheinen mittels ECXEL-EX/Import.

Oder:
In der Listenbearbeitung Extras/Automatik/Zeichnungen anpassen
------------------
Es grüsst
Rolf K.

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

HRompel
Ehrenmitglied V.I.P. h.c.
Technischer Systemplaner - Elektrotechnik



Sehen Sie sich das Profil von HRompel an!   Senden Sie eine Private Message an HRompel  Schreiben Sie einen Gästebucheintrag für HRompel

Beiträge: 3360
Registriert: 02.11.2001

erstellt am: 15. Jan. 2014 11:39    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Hallo Rolf,

Zitat:
Original erstellt von Rolf K.:
vielleicht über ascii_write


Okay, das wäre noch eine Option wenn man mit "RegExp" umgehen könnte.
Zitat:
Original erstellt von Rolf K.:

oder wenn die "/xxx.x" Mengen nicht in der Stückliste erscheinen mittels ECXEL-EX/Import.

Oder:
In der Listenbearbeitung Extras/Automatik/Zeichnungen anpassen



Was nicht in der Elcad-Stückliste auftaucht, kann ich auch nicht exportieren oder anpassen.

Die Stückliste habe ich erwähnt, weil man sonst ja auch darüber die Informationen hätte löschen können und in die Zeichnung zurück geschrieben hätte.

Gruß HEiko

------------------
www.rompelsoft.de  - von mir programmierte Tools
Smilies für Forenbeiträge
Elcad-Tauschbörse

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Rolf K.
Moderator
CAD-Konstrukteur


Sehen Sie sich das Profil von Rolf K. an!   Senden Sie eine Private Message an Rolf K.  Schreiben Sie einen Gästebucheintrag für Rolf K.

Beiträge: 1703
Registriert: 10.12.2002

ELCAD 7.7.0 SP1
e3.2016
Notepad
Windows Win 7 64bit
zuhause:
Paintshop Pro X2
Cray XT4
Privileg SR 12 PR
Chivers Lemon Jelly

erstellt am: 15. Jan. 2014 11:49    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für HRompel 10 Unities + Antwort hilfreich

Hallo Heiko,

der Code 149 ist wohl auch in der Struktur der Stückliste. Wenn die Stückliste mit diesen falschen Einträgen neu erzeugt wird, müssten diese dort erscheinen. Dort evtl. filtern, berichtigen und zurück schreiben.

Ergänzung:

Symbole sind wohl nach Erstellung der Originalstückliste fehlerhaft abgeändert worden.

------------------
Es grüsst
Rolf K.

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

HRompel
Ehrenmitglied V.I.P. h.c.
Technischer Systemplaner - Elektrotechnik



Sehen Sie sich das Profil von HRompel an!   Senden Sie eine Private Message an HRompel  Schreiben Sie einen Gästebucheintrag für HRompel

Beiträge: 3360
Registriert: 02.11.2001

erstellt am: 15. Jan. 2014 12:01    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Moin,

ein "/123.3" wird nicht aus einem Code 149 in die Stückliste übernommen.

Gruß HEiko

------------------
www.rompelsoft.de  - von mir programmierte Tools
Smilies für Forenbeiträge
Elcad-Tauschbörse

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Rolf K.
Moderator
CAD-Konstrukteur


Sehen Sie sich das Profil von Rolf K. an!   Senden Sie eine Private Message an Rolf K.  Schreiben Sie einen Gästebucheintrag für Rolf K.

Beiträge: 1703
Registriert: 10.12.2002

ELCAD 7.7.0 SP1
e3.2016
Notepad
Windows Win 7 64bit
zuhause:
Paintshop Pro X2
Cray XT4
Privileg SR 12 PR
Chivers Lemon Jelly

erstellt am: 15. Jan. 2014 12:04    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für HRompel 10 Unities + Antwort hilfreich

Dann würde ich dort nach 80er mit leeren 149er filtern.

------------------
Es grüsst
Rolf K.

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

unterStrom
Mitglied
Elektro-Konstruktionsingenieur


Sehen Sie sich das Profil von unterStrom an!   Senden Sie eine Private Message an unterStrom  Schreiben Sie einen Gästebucheintrag für unterStrom

Beiträge: 375
Registriert: 06.04.2005

Win 7,
Ruplan 4.72
EVU

erstellt am: 16. Jan. 2014 09:17    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für HRompel 10 Unities + Antwort hilfreich

Hallo zusammen,
ich darf mich nach Langem wieder einmal einmischen:
Zitat:
Original erstellt von HRompel:
...
Okay, das wäre noch eine Option wenn man mit "RegExp" umgehen könnte.
.....

und schon lacht mein UNIX-Herz:
Suchen nach: ( *DIALOG,[0-9]*,149,)"/.*"
Ersetzen durch: $1"1"

Ist doch ganz einfach  

Jürgen

------------------
Der Tag, an dem Du nicht lächelst, ist ein verlorener Tag (C. Chaplin)

[Diese Nachricht wurde von unterStrom am 16. Jan. 2014 editiert.]

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Rolf K.
Moderator
CAD-Konstrukteur


Sehen Sie sich das Profil von Rolf K. an!   Senden Sie eine Private Message an Rolf K.  Schreiben Sie einen Gästebucheintrag für Rolf K.

Beiträge: 1703
Registriert: 10.12.2002

ELCAD 7.7.0 SP1
e3.2016
Notepad
Windows Win 7 64bit
zuhause:
Paintshop Pro X2
Cray XT4
Privileg SR 12 PR
Chivers Lemon Jelly

erstellt am: 16. Jan. 2014 10:02    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für HRompel 10 Unities + Antwort hilfreich

Hallo Heiko,

auf jeden Fall würde ich überprüfen welche Symbole dieses Problem erzeugen.

------------------
Es grüsst
Rolf K.

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

HRompel
Ehrenmitglied V.I.P. h.c.
Technischer Systemplaner - Elektrotechnik



Sehen Sie sich das Profil von HRompel an!   Senden Sie eine Private Message an HRompel  Schreiben Sie einen Gästebucheintrag für HRompel

Beiträge: 3360
Registriert: 02.11.2001

erstellt am: 16. Jan. 2014 10:31    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Hallo Rolf,

Zitat:
Original erstellt von Rolf K.:

auf jeden Fall würde ich überprüfen welche Symbole dieses Problem erzeugen.


Das Symbol haben wir überprüft, dort gibt es keine Anweisung, die diese Informationen in das Mengenfeld überträgt.
Ursache könnte nur sein, das das Symbol nicht das ist, das an den Stellen ursrünglich mal war und das dadurch der Mist dort rein kam.

Gruß Heiko

------------------
www.rompelsoft.de  - von mir programmierte Tools
Smilies für Forenbeiträge
Elcad-Tauschbörse

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

HRompel
Ehrenmitglied V.I.P. h.c.
Technischer Systemplaner - Elektrotechnik



Sehen Sie sich das Profil von HRompel an!   Senden Sie eine Private Message an HRompel  Schreiben Sie einen Gästebucheintrag für HRompel

Beiträge: 3360
Registriert: 02.11.2001

ELCAD 7.11.0 SP1(KEINE "CL"-Lizenz, KEIN "Studio")
Windows 7 Pro SP1 64Bit,
ELCAD-Autodidakt seit Version 5.8.x
Elcad-Erstkontakt: 02.2000
==================================
EPLAN P8 2.6 HF4 (Professional)
Menüumfang: Expert
EPlan-Erstkontakt: 31.7.2010 (Autodidakt)
===================================
DDS-CAD: Ab 3.12.2018
===================================
AutoCAD-Erstkontakt: April 2012 in der VHS
===================================
Moderator im ELCAD-Forum: 08.11.11 - 19.03.17

erstellt am: 16. Jan. 2014 10:34    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ities

Hallo Jürgen,

Zitat:
Original erstellt von unterStrom:

Suchen nach: ( *DIALOG,[0-9]*,149,)"/.*"
Ersetzen durch: $1"1"

Ist doch ganz einfach   



Da habe ich mir jetzt mal ein Lesezeichen drauf gesetzt.
Wenn Der Kollege soweit ist, werden wird Notepad++ mal suchen und ersetzen lassen.

Gruß HEiko

------------------
www.rompelsoft.de  - von mir programmierte Tools
Smilies für Forenbeiträge
Elcad-Tauschbörse

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P



Elektrokonstrukteur (m/w/d)
Neue Technologien. Vielfältige Projektfelder. In den unterschiedlichsten Branchen. Das alles finden Sie spannend? Das alles finden Sie bei uns. Denn FERCHAU steht für die ganze Welt des Engineerings - mit mehr als 8.400 Mitarbeitern an über 100 Niederlassungen und Standorten. Neben namhaften Kunden und anspruchsvollen Projekten bieten wir Ihnen als innovatives Traditionsunternehmen die Chance, Ihren Karriereweg durch Engagement und mit guten Ideen selbst zu bestimmen....
Anzeige ansehenElektrotechnik, Elektronik
unterStrom
Mitglied
Elektro-Konstruktionsingenieur


Sehen Sie sich das Profil von unterStrom an!   Senden Sie eine Private Message an unterStrom  Schreiben Sie einen Gästebucheintrag für unterStrom

Beiträge: 375
Registriert: 06.04.2005

Win 7,
Ruplan 4.72
EVU

erstellt am: 16. Jan. 2014 10:46    Editieren oder löschen Sie diesen Beitrag!  <-- editieren / zitieren -->   Antwort mit Zitat in Fett Antwort mit kursivem Zitat    Unities abgeben: 1 Unity (wenig hilfreich, aber dennoch)2 Unities3 Unities4 Unities5 Unities6 Unities7 Unities8 Unities9 Unities10 Unities Nur für HRompel 10 Unities + Antwort hilfreich

Hallo Heiko,
Zitat:
Original erstellt von HRompel:
...
Wenn Der Kollege soweit ist, werden wird Notepad++ mal suchen und ersetzen lassen.

in notepad++ hat sich ab einer best. Version die Syntax für die sog. backreferenz (das ist beim Ersetzen der $) geändert. Wenns mit $1 nicht funktioniert dann \1 versuchen:
$1"1"
\1"1"

Ich arbeite mit PSPad, da gilt der $

Jürgen

------------------
Der Tag, an dem Du nicht lächelst, ist ein verlorener Tag (C. Chaplin)

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P

Anzeige.:

Anzeige: (Infos zum Werbeplatz >>)

Darstellung des Themas zum Ausdrucken. Bitte dann die Druckfunktion des Browsers verwenden. | Suche nach Beiträgen

nächster neuerer Beitrag | nächster älterer Beitrag
Antwort erstellen


Diesen Beitrag mit Lesezeichen versehen ... | Nach anderen Beiträgen suchen | CAD.de-Newsletter

Administrative Optionen: Beitrag schliessen | Archivieren/Bewegen | Beitrag melden!

Fragen und Anregungen: Kritik-Forum | Neues aus der Community: Community-Forum

(c)2019 CAD.de | Impressum | Datenschutz